Media: Fix uploading of .heic images.

  • Adds support for all HEIC/HEIF mime types: image/heic, image/heif, image/heic-sequence, and image/heif-sequence.
  • Introduces wp_is_heic_image_mime_type().

This backport includes a subsequent fix of a typo.

Reviewed by peterwilsoncc.
Merges [59315,59358] to the 6.7 branch.

Props swissspidy, adamsilverstein, debarghyabanerjee, ironprogrammer, peterwilsoncc, apermo, azaozz, mosne.
Fixes #62272.
